Output 39e65220ddf09b8e8869663cdf826973ee6df788484ffcc4b4b57c18563859be:36

value
4436046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6070945011b121bf55cc1ad25ab88ad032c0257b1596bb374714f58d86f2763c
address
tb1pvpcfg5q3kysm74wvrtf94wy26qevqftmzkttkd68zn6cmphjwc7qsu0vy0
transaction
39e65220ddf09b8e8869663cdf826973ee6df788484ffcc4b4b57c18563859be
confirmations
23100
spent
true